North Wind Picture Archives/Alamy Stock Photo Many use 1066, the year of William the Conqueror’s conquest of England, as ... chrysanthemum mawiiThere is little evidence for Viking activity in Italy as a precursor to the arrival of the Normans in 999, but some raiding is recorded. Ermentarius of Noirmoutier and the Annales Bertiniani provide contemporary evidence for Vikings based in Frankia (France) proceeding to Iberia and thence to Italy around 860.
